Why getCampgrounds needs a policy

This tool retrieves campground information from national park databases, similar to the other sibling tools like 'getParkInfo' and 'getTrailInfo'. It performs a read-only query operation with no capability to create, modify, delete, or execute arbitrary operations. The blast radius of misuse is minimal—an agent might return irrelevant or excessive campground listings, but cannot cause data loss or external harm.

From the tool's definition Tool name 'getCampgrounds' and description 'List campgrounds within a given national park with detailed information' indicate a retrieval operation that queries and returns data without modification or side effects.

Can I rate-limit getCampgrounds?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the getCampgrounds r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block getCampgrounds complet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for getCampgrounds.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
